Use of quantitative real-time PCR (qRT-PCR) to measure cytokine transcription and viral load in murine cytomegalovirus infection

A quantitative real-time PCR (qRT-PCR) assay was developed to measure cytokine
transcription profiles and viral load during sub-clinical and clinical infection with murine
cytomegalovirus (MCMV). Primers/fluorogenic probes specific for mouse cytokines and for
the immediate early gene 1 (IE1) of MCMV were used to quantitate cytokine responses and
viral load in various organs of MCMV infected mice. Increased mRNA levels of TNF-α, INF-γ
and IL-10 were detected in the spleens, lungs and livers of clinically infected mice at 5 days …
